Wang Shuhui's idea for Sima Feng was to use imperial power to fight against clan power. Speaking of which, in feudal society, in fact, there was indeed a huge conflict between imperial power and clan power.

This is not some ideological conflict. Ideologically, the two share common respect for Confucian ideology and ethics.

The confrontation between imperial power and clan power is entirely a conflict in the distribution of interests.

Let's take the simplest example. Since the Jiajing period, the Ming government began to gradually shake the sea ban. In the Longqing period, the Ming Dynasty actually completely abolished the sea ban.

The abolition of the maritime ban greatly promoted the development of industry and commerce in the Jiangnan region. However, the Ming government did not gain any benefits from the prosperous economy of Jiangnan.

According to the introduction in the book "Silver Empire", the Ming Dynasty has developed to the point of almost "no officials and no business" in the Wanli period. Most of the main members of the Donglin Party are from small and medium-sized merchant families. At the same time, three-quarters of the Jinshi and Juren families have a business background.

This leads to a very strange phenomenon: if the imperial court wants to increase the agricultural tax, the Donglin Party or any party will not oppose it at all. Because they have merit and fame, they can be exempted from taxes, and agricultural taxes do not go to their heads. However, when it came to the imposition of commercial taxes, officials immediately jumped up like they had been stepped on by the tail of a cat and launched a massive boycott.

During the reign of the Wanli Emperor, in order to oppose the emperor's collection of taxes on mining, he opposed the mine supervisors and tax envoys he sent to collect taxes in various places. The Donglin Party was quite disgusting.

Officials at all levels under the command of the Donglin Party continued to write letters to set off political disputes and confront the emperor. In the "Please Stop Mining Taxes" by Li Sancai, the leader of the Donglin Party, the governor of Caoyun and the governor of Fengyang, he directly questioned Emperor Wanli: "The emperor loves pearl and jade, and people also love food and clothing."

Ye Xianggao, the No. 2 person in the Donglin Party, wrote a letter to ask Shenzong to withdraw the mine tax envoy before entering the cabinet. He said a lot of things, such as "not talking about profit, only speaking of righteousness", "not competing with the people for profit, hiding wealth from the people" and the like.

However, in fact, according to historical records, Li Sancai, who insisted on persuading the emperor not to "love pearls and jades", was actually the chief head of merchants in the Tongzhou area of Beijing, an important hub of the Grand Canal. His family property amounted to 4.7 million taels of silver, which was equivalent to a year's financial income of the imperial court during the Apocalypse. And Ye Xianggao, who said to the emperor that "no profit, only righteousness", has a huge family property of one million taels of silver.

On the other hand, according to historical records, in the late Ming Dynasty, Jinhua County, Zhejiang, where commerce was prosperous, did not exceed seven taels of silver a year.

From this, it can be seen how much of a conflict of interests between the Ming Dynasty civil official group, which controlled huge commercial interests, and the emperor who represented the country out of family interests.
